![](/img/trans.png)
[英]PHP/PDO: use simple prepared statement with query return/affected rows?
[英]Can I use the PostgreSQL simple query mode with PHP/PDO?
Postgres 支持简单和扩展的“查询模式”。
使用JDBC,我可以使用preferQueryMode=simple
强制驱动程序在发出查询时使用简单模式。
我怎样才能对 PDO 和 PHP 中的 PDO_PGSQL 扩展做同样的事情? 我目前查询(一PgBouncer例如,检索数据)不支持扩展模式的查询服务器,以及所有我的查询(通过的Symfony /学说发行)失败与ERROR: unsupported pkt type: 80
的错误。
PDO::ATTR_EMULATE_PREPARES
将PDO::ATTR_EMULATE_PREPARES
标志设置为启用足以防止发出扩展模式查询。
在 Symfony 中,您可以通过在相关连接下的 Doctrine YAML 配置中添加一个选项来完成此操作:
options:
20: true
声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.